## Further reading

Before cutting a release of Terracount's offline mode, review the sync-conflict matrix and the storage-quota notes — both changed in the last cycle. Offline builds must pass the replay test suite against the staging ledger. The complete release checklist, including sign-off owners, is maintained on the internal page.

wiki page, kahog-hahig: https://vault.zemvargrid.internal/display/deploy/repo/settings/merge_requests/job/settings/6f3b933774dbc5320a4daa18

Tilecourse prefetcher: warms tiles for the top 200 viewports nightly. If cache hit rate drops below 85%, check the Bramwick origin first, then the eviction config. Kill switch is the PREFETCH_ENABLED flag; safe to toggle live. Restarts are idempotent. Current deployed build for the sync is identified by the token below.

build token for tajeg-bajep: htk14_409ba9df6b8acb

## Authentication

The nightly reindex job for Quillfind runs at 02:00 via the Lanternhook scheduler. It connects to the Quillfind ingest API using a service-level key, not personal credentials — never substitute your own login, as reindex operations are rate-limited per key and audited separately. The key is scoped to index-write only and rotates quarterly; the scheduler picks up the new value automatically. For local testing, export the current key shown below.

app token of hawif-kafof = kto15_B3AN0KfpZRy4TLc